Are you ready to dive into the world of Allen Bradley PLC programming? Whether you’re a seasoned pro or new to the field, understanding the ins and outs of PLC programming is essential in today’s industrial automation landscape. With Allen Bradley being a prominent player in the industry, mastering their PLC programming can open up a world of opportunities for you.
In this article, you’ll uncover key insights into Allen Bradley PLC programming, from the basics to advanced techniques. Discover how to streamline processes, increase efficiency, and unleash the full potential of your industrial operations with the power of Allen Bradley PLC programming. Stay tuned to elevate your skills and stay ahead in the competitive world of industrial automation.
Allen Bradley PLC Programming
Allen Bradley PLC programming plays a crucial role in industrial automation, offering immense benefits for professionals across various experience levels. Mastering Allen Bradley PLC programming opens up opportunities to streamline processes and boost efficiency in industrial operations. This section delves into fundamental and advanced techniques of Allen Bradley PLC programming, providing valuable insights to help individuals refine their skills and remain competitive in the industrial automation sector.
Benefits of Allen Bradley PLC Programming
Allen Bradley PLC Programming offers various benefits that significantly impact industrial automation operations. From increased efficiency in industrial processes to facilitating troubleshooting and maintenance tasks, mastering Allen Bradley PLC programming can revolutionize how professionals operate in the industrial automation sector.
Increased Efficiency in Industrial Processes
Allen Bradley PLC Programming is renowned for its ability to optimize and streamline industrial processes. By configuring PLCs to perform specific tasks with precision and speed, professionals can enhance productivity and reduce downtime in manufacturing plants. This efficiency boost translates to cost savings and improved overall operational output.
Ease of Troubleshooting and Maintenance
One of the key advantages of Allen Bradley PLC Programming is its ease of troubleshooting and maintenance. With well-structured PLC programs, identifying and resolving issues becomes more straightforward, minimizing system downtime. Additionally, regular maintenance tasks are simplified, allowing professionals to proactively manage and update PLC programs without disrupting production schedules.
Allen Bradley PLC Programming Languages
Structured Text (ST) is a high-level programming language commonly used in Allen Bradley PLC programming. It allows for the development of complex logic using a structured approach, making it easier to read and maintain code. ST is similar to Pascal programming language, making it more intuitive for programmers to grasp and implement. This language is well-suited for applications requiring sequential control and extensive data manipulation, providing flexibility and efficiency in programming tasks for industrial automation systems.
Ideal Practices for Allen Bradley PLC Programming
When it comes to Allen Bradley PLC programming, following best practices is essential to ensure efficient and effective control system operation. Here are some key best practices to keep in mind:
- Consistent Naming Conventions: Use clear and consistent naming conventions for variables, tags, and devices to make the code easier to understand and maintain.
- Modular Programming: Break down the program into smaller, reusable modules to improve readability, reusability, and troubleshooting efficiency.
- Documentation: Document your code thoroughly to help others understand your logic and facilitate future modifications or troubleshooting.
- Error Handling: Implement robust error handling mechanisms to detect and address faults promptly, preventing system failures or downtime.
- Testing and Simulation: Conduct thorough testing and simulation of the code to identify and rectify any issues before deploying it to the live system.
- Version Control: Employ version control tools to track changes, revert to previous versions if needed, and collaborate effectively with team members.
- Optimized Logic: Write efficient and optimized logic to minimize scan times, enhance system performance, and conserve resources.
- Security Measures: Implement security measures such as access controls, authentication mechanisms, and data encryption to safeguard the PLC system from unauthorized access or cyber threats.
By adhering to these best practices, professionals can elevate their Allen Bradley PLC programming skills, optimize control system performance, and ensure the reliability and longevity of industrial automation processes.